YJIT: Skip setlocal WB check for immediate values #6122

Expand Up @@ -1565,27 +1565,32 @@ fn gen_setlocal_wc0(

let slot_idx = jit_get_arg(jit, 0).as_i32();
let local_idx = slot_to_local_idx(jit.get_iseq(), slot_idx).as_usize();
let value_type = ctx.get_opnd_type(StackOpnd(0));

// Load environment pointer EP (level 0) from CFP
gen_get_ep(cb, REG0, 0);

// flags & VM_ENV_FLAG_WB_REQUIRED
let flags_opnd = mem_opnd(
64,
REG0,
SIZEOF_VALUE as i32 * VM_ENV_DATA_INDEX_FLAGS as i32,
);
test(cb, flags_opnd, imm_opnd(VM_ENV_FLAG_WB_REQUIRED as i64));
// Write barriers may be required when VM_ENV_FLAG_WB_REQUIRED is set, however write barriers
// only affect heap objects being written. If we know an immediate value is being written we
// can skip this check.
if !value_type.is_imm() {
// flags & VM_ENV_FLAG_WB_REQUIRED
let flags_opnd = mem_opnd(
64,
REG0,
SIZEOF_VALUE as i32 * VM_ENV_DATA_INDEX_FLAGS as i32,
);
test(cb, flags_opnd, imm_opnd(VM_ENV_FLAG_WB_REQUIRED as i64));

// Create a side-exit to fall back to the interpreter
let side_exit = get_side_exit(jit, ocb, ctx);
// Create a side-exit to fall back to the interpreter
let side_exit = get_side_exit(jit, ocb, ctx);

// if (flags & VM_ENV_FLAG_WB_REQUIRED) != 0
jnz_ptr(cb, side_exit);
// if (flags & VM_ENV_FLAG_WB_REQUIRED) != 0
jnz_ptr(cb, side_exit);
}

// Set the type of the local variable in the context
let temp_type = ctx.get_opnd_type(StackOpnd(0));
ctx.set_local_type(local_idx, temp_type);
ctx.set_local_type(local_idx, value_type);

// Pop the value to write from the stack
let stack_top = ctx.stack_pop(1);
